> But what does the texlive variant do? Why would one want or not want
> that variant? So far as I could see, the docs for lcdf-typetools
> don't describe that.
>
>
> But the variant's associated code does: it removes the configure
> parameter that disables use of kpathsea, and then adds a configure
> parameter saying where to find texlive's kpathsea.
>
> configure.args-delete --without-kpathsea
> configure.args-append --with-kpathsea=${prefix}
